Experts from Great Britain’s National Health Service (UK National Health Service) have warned young parents that improper placement of infants can have negative consequences, even death. It has been reported daily mail.
According to experts, if a child wears a sweatshirt, cap or cap while sleeping, it can lead to death.
“Sleeping a baby with their head and face uncovered reduces the risk of sudden infant death syndrome (SIDS),” experts say.
SIDS is sometimes called death in the cradle because it mostly occurs during sleep. Although the exact cause of SIDS is unknown, it is believed that infants die due to focal changes in certain areas of the brain responsible for breathing and waking from sleep. The greatest risk occurs during the first six months of a child’s life.
To reduce the risk of SIDS, parents are advised to avoid smoking during pregnancy and after the baby is born, and to keep people around their baby from smoking. It is also necessary to lay the children only on their back.
In addition, pillows, sheets and any items that can cover their head should be kept away from the child.
